Google Ads

          Google Ads is Google’s online advertising platform that allows businesses to display their products or services to people who are already looking for them. Instead of waiting for customers to discover a business, Google Ads helps a business appear at the right moment when someone searches for something related to what it offers.

          For example, imagine a person searches for “best bakery near me.” A local bakery running Google Ads can appear at the top of the search results, making it more likely that the customer will visit the shop or place an order. Google Ads can also show advertisements on YouTube, mobile apps, websites, and Google Maps, helping businesses connect with people in different ways.

Example

Clothing Store

A clothing store launches a Google Ads campaign using the keyword “women’s ethnic wear online.” When people search for that term, the store’s website appears near the top of Google, increasing the chances of getting visitors and sales.

 Dental Clinic

A dental clinic in Kochi advertises for “teeth cleaning near me.” People searching for dental services nearby can easily find the clinic, book an appointment, and become new patients..

Why is Google Ads Important Today?

       Today, most people begin their buying journey online. Whether they need a restaurant, a plumber, a course, or a new phone, they usually start with a Google search. Google Ads helps businesses become visible during these moments. Instead of advertising to everyone, it reaches people who are already interested in a particular product or service. This makes marketing more focused and often more effective. Another advantage is flexibility. Businesses can choose their budget, target a specific location, measure campaign performance, and make changes whenever needed. Even a small business can compete with larger companies by running well-planned campaigns.


How Does Google Ads Help a Business?

Google Ads supports business growth in several ways:

                  1. Increases visibility when customers search for related products or services.

                  2. Brings relevant visitors to a website or physical store.

                  3. Generates enquiries, phone calls, bookings, and online sales.

                  4. Reaches customers based on location, interests, or search intent.

                  5. Provides measurable results such as clicks, conversions, and return on investment (ROI).

                  6. Allows businesses to control advertising costs by setting daily or monthly budgets.

                  7.Helps build brand recognition by appearing consistently in front of the right audience.

Google Ads is more than an advertising platform it is a way for businesses to connect with people who are actively searching for what they offer. By reaching the right audience at the right time, businesses can improve visibility, attract quality leads, and support long term growth while making better use of their marketing budget.
